I experimented with setting the camera to ISO 3200 and doing some shots from a tripod with no tracking. I had torn down my mount when the rain threatened and did not set it up for just this night. Anyway, the images were OK but not great. Lots of noise even with the noise filter in the camera set to ON. I may try 1600 in the future. I generally set the camera to 800 speed for all the images you have seen at the club meeting. I may show a couple of them at the meeting as part of my show and tell, just so you can see what I mean.
